Description: SHOW autovacuum settings tab completion broken
Details:

When doing SHOW <tab><tab> or SHOW a<tab><tab> none of the autovacuum
settings come up. I don't see anything in cvs head tab-complete.c that
stands out as being wrong, although it looks in psql like the SHOW list and
SET lists are being returned as the same thing, even though they should be
different according to the code. Confirmed with someone on IRC that thier
autovacuum guc's didnt come up either.

Are you sure you're using an 8.1beta1 psql? I think tab completion
were fixed to read the variable list from pg_settings before 8.1beta1
was released:

http://archives.postgresql.org/pgsql-committers/2005-08/msg00151.php

Here's what I get:

test=> SHOW a<tab><tab>
add_missing_from authentication_timeout autovacuum_naptime autovacuum_vacuum_threshold
all autovacuum autovacuum_vacuum_cost_delay
archive_command autovacuum_analyze_scale_factor autovacuum_vacuum_cost_limit
australian_timezones autovacuum_analyze_threshold autovacuum_vacuum_scale_factor
